Trade RAM+GC for Durango+Dart??
- Posted: 01-13-2013, 11:00 AM
|
![]() |
|
Post #1
My wife and I are finding our vehicles smaller (2008 Jeep GC) and less practical (2010 RAM) now that we have a 4 month old and all the stuff that needs to go with him. If you want to fit any one else (grandparents, friends, etc) you simply cannot in the Jeep, or in the RAM you can, but everything is in the box, sliding around with potential for damage.
My wife and I were at first thinking of trading the Jeep in for a new Durango (she drove one yesterday and loves it). After thinking about it, I can't see any reason for us to have a Durango and a RAM. The vast majority of my kms/miles are my daily commute to work and back, and frankly, I don't need a truck to do it. I just have always likely driving a truck, but the potential of saving $4-5k a year on gas alone makes me think that if we had a Durango, it would make more sense for me to also trade in the truck for a fuel saver, like a base model Dart SE (hell I don't even care if it is manual, just as long as it has A/C). Would a dealership be able to take in two trades, sell two vehicles in ONE deal? Or does it even make sense to do so? Just thinking out loud here guys, any advise or opinions would be great to hear. |

You're gonna lose a lot of money trying to trade BOTH at the same time in the same deal. It's complicated enough dealing with just one trade and making sure you're getting your value for that trade and a good deal on the new car. In fact, it is recommended not to have any trade at all and to sell a car yourself. Remember, the dealers have their ways of moving money around in a trade to make it look like you're getting a great deal. For example, they'll claim that you're getting the new car below invoice while at the same time, they are giving you 1000's less for your trade.
But for most people it comes down to convenience. And many (including myself) really don't want to deal with trying to sell a car themselves. You don't have to wait that long in between deals, but I would trade each vehicle at different times.
